Description

The objective, of this research program, is to enable satellite recovery from a dead bus event by advancing a “reversible lithium excessâ€Â approach to 0-Volt stability (Z-Safe) in lithium ion cells. This chemistry agnostic approach will be demonstrated, for the first time, in 18650 cylindrical cells. If successful, this program will result in three domestically manufactured “REC0VERâ€Â lithium ion cylindrical cell chemistries (lithium nickel cobalt aluminum oxide, lithium cobalt oxide, and lithium nickel cobalt manganese oxide) incorporating the “Z-Safeâ€Â technology. These “REC0VERâ€Â line of cells will be capable of recovering from long term storage and transportation at 0-Volt state of charge, and survive satellite dead bus events on orbit. The impact of this program extends beyond Air Force space power systems, and it will help improve the resilience and reliability for all US satellite deployments.
